Frequently Asked Questions

Are quarry floor tiles suitable for outdoor use as well as indoors?

Yes, many quarry floor tiles are highly suitable for outdoor use as well as inside the home. Because quarry tiles are made from natural clay and fired at high temperatures, they are dense, durable, and frost-resistant, making them an excellent choice for patios, garden pathways, steps, and porches. Their slightly textured surface also helps to provide natural slip resistance, which is especially valuable in outdoor environments where rain and moisture are a factor. Do quarry tiles need to be sealed, and how often should I do it?

Quarry tiles are dense and naturally water-resistant, but they are still porous to a degree, especially if they are unsealed. For that reason, we recommend sealing your quarry tiles to protect them from stains, moisture, and marks—particularly in kitchens, bathrooms, and high-traffic areas. Sealing helps to preserve the tile’s colour and natural texture while making it easier to clean on a day-to-day basis. At Hyperion Tiles, we suggest applying a penetrating or impregnating sealant after installation and grouting, allowing it to soak into the surface and provide long-term protection. Depending on how heavily the area is used, you may want to reseal every few years, but some high-performance sealants can last even longer. Are quarry tiles slippery, especially when wet?

Quarry tiles are naturally less slippery than many other flooring materials, which is one of the reasons they’ve been used in kitchens, hallways, and outdoor spaces for generations. Their unglazed surface and slightly rough texture give them excellent grip underfoot, even when wet. This makes them a sensible and safe choice for areas where water may be present, such as porches, utility rooms, or entrance halls. That said, if the tiles become heavily soiled or polished over time, their slip resistance may reduce slightly, which is why regular cleaning is recommended to maintain their natural grip. For bathrooms or outdoor installations where moisture is constant, an anti-slip treatment or a matt-finish sealant can be applied to further improve safety. How do I clean and care for quarry floor tiles?

Quarry floor tiles are known for their durability and ease of maintenance, which is one of the reasons they remain so popular. Day-to-day cleaning usually involves nothing more than a sweep with a soft broom or vacuum followed by a mop with warm water and a pH-neutral cleaner. It’s best to avoid harsh chemicals or acidic products like vinegar, as these can damage the surface or affect any sealant applied. For deeper cleans, especially in kitchens or entryways, a specialist tile cleaner can be used to lift dirt without harming the finish. If your quarry tiles are sealed, this also helps prevent stains from soaking into the surface, making cleanup even easier. Over time, if grout lines become discoloured or tired-looking, they can be cleaned with a soft brush or refreshed with a suitable grout cleaner. What Are Quarry Floor Tiles?

Quarry tiles are unglazed ceramic tiles made from natural clay and shale, typically fired at high temperatures to create a strong, non-porous surface. Unlike polished porcelain or glazed ceramics, quarry tiles have a more natural, earthy appearance with a slightly rougher texture underfoot. They’re known for their ability to resist moisture, staining, and heavy impact, which makes them ideal for both indoor and outdoor flooring in busy areas.

Traditionally used in Victorian and Edwardian hallways, porches, and kitchens, quarry tiles have stood the test of time thanks to their hardwearing nature and understated beauty. Their natural, warm colours and slightly imperfect surface give them a rustic charm that feels authentic and lived-in—perfect for period homes, farmhouse kitchens, or character properties.

Performance and Practical Benefits

Aside from their aesthetic value, quarry tiles are one of the most practical flooring options available. Because they’re fired at high temperatures, they’re incredibly dense and resistant to chipping, cracking, and scratching. This makes them ideal for high-traffic areas in both homes and commercial environments. They’re also naturally slip-resistant, which adds an extra layer of safety in kitchens, hallways, and anywhere water might be present.

Quarry tiles are known for their thermal properties too. They hold heat well, making them a perfect companion for underfloor heating systems. In the summer, they help keep your home feeling cool, and in the winter, they add warmth and comfort when paired with radiant heat. This makes them especially popular in kitchens, where both temperature and durability are important.

They’re also low-maintenance. With regular sweeping and occasional mopping using a pH-neutral cleaner, your quarry tiles will maintain their appearance for years. While sealing is recommended to help protect against stains and moisture, particularly in wet areas or kitchens, once sealed, these tiles are incredibly resilient.
